The leading solution for enterprise uptime monitoring.
UptimeRobot partners with leading agencies, service providers, and enterprises to provide custom monitoring solutions at scale.

Monitor reliably, securely, and cost-effectively.
Ensure your websites, servers, and applications are always accessible with uptime monitoring trusted by millions.
Collaborate effortlessly with your team.
Share account access with your team to manage monitors and incidents while keeping everyone informed. Assign admin, write, read, or notify-only permissions for streamlined collaboration.
Integrate easily with your favorite tools.
Connect with up to 17 integrations, including personal notifications via email, SMS, voice calls, and push notifications or native integrations with tools like Slack, MS Teams, Telegram, PagerDuty, Pushbullet, and Mattermost. Learn more about integrations.
Manage your account and monitors via API.
Create, edit, or delete monitors, configure alert contacts, and set maintenance windows effortlessly using UptimeRobot’s API. Get responses in XML, JSON, or JSON-P for seamless integration.
Showcase your uptime via customizable status pages.
Build trust with your customers by sharing real-time updates through customizable status pages with custom domains. Tailor the design with your logo, colors, and fonts while ensuring clear communication via email notifications during incidents.
Unlock advanced monitoring features.
Exploit UptimeRobot's full potential with our Enterprise offering, featuring advanced response time monitoring, multi-location checks, and incident management for an unparalleled monitoring experience.
Set up Enterprise monitoring in seconds.
Need more monitors or custom solutions?
Get all the features you need
in one intuitive dashboard.
 Fast monitoring interval
Fast monitoring interval
Check critical endpoints more frequently with 30-second monitoring intervals to detect issues sooner and maintain peak performance.
 Domain & SSL monitoring
Domain & SSL monitoring
Get customizable alerts before your domain or SSL certificates expire.
 Notify & login seats
Notify & login seats
Assign alerts and manage user access to ensure your team and clients get the correct information at the right time.
 Maintenance windows
Maintenance windows
Pause downtime alerts during scheduled maintenance to avoid unnecessary notifications.
 Bulk actions
Bulk actions
Simplify workflows by managing multiple monitors simultaneously—edit, tag, pause, or set notifications in bulk.
 Tagging
Tagging
Organize monitors effortlessly by grouping them with customizable tags for easier management.
 Response time monitoring
Response time monitoring
See your response times in a chart and get alerts when your website or service responds slower than usual.
 Multi-location checks
Multi-location checks
Create monitors with specific monitoring regions you can choose and catch issues that only appear in specific locations.
 Incident management
Incident management
Get a single overview of all incidents. Filter by status, root cause, or custom tags, tag teammates for instant collaboration, and push updates to your status pages.
Why users trust UptimeRobot.

Reliable service
It was a wonderful experience and I would highly recommend it. UptimeRobot has exceeded my expectations with its efficient monitoring and notification system. Thanks to their service, I've been able to stay on top of any downtime issues and ensure maximum uptime for my online presence, highly recommended!

UptimeRobot Works Great -- And Believe It!
Our Native Amerrican news magazine/public service website is www.nativeamericatoday.com. Our former developer did a horrible job, which continually allowed bots to attack the site -- we went over our server's resource limits multiple times and crashed...

Piece of Mind Monitoring
I have recently moved monitoring to UptimeRobot for some critical links and external facing services within our organization. Internal monitoring programs are great until the internet is down and you don't know because you can't get the alerts out...